Add `config.active_record.warn_on_records_fetched_greater_than` option
When set to an integer, a warning will be logged whenever a result set larger than the specified size is returned by a query. Fixes #16463 The warning is outputed a module which is prepended in an initializer, so there will be no performance impact if `config.active_record.warn_on_records_fetched_greater_than` is not set.

+module ActiveRecord
+ class Relation
+ module RecordFetchWarning
+ # When this module is prepended to ActiveRecord::Relation and
+ # `config.active_record.warn_on_records_fetched_greater_than` is
+ # set to an integer, if the number of records a query returns is
+ # greater than the value of `warn_on_records_fetched_greater_than`,
+ # a warning is logged. This allows for the dection of queries that
+ # return a large number of records, which could cause memory
+ # bloat.
+ #
+ # In most cases, fetching large number of records can be performed
+ # efficiently using the ActiveRecord::Batches methods.
+ # See active_record/lib/relation/batches.rb for more information.
+ def exec_queries
+ QueryRegistry.reset
+
+ super.tap do
+ if logger && warn_on_records_fetched_greater_than
+ if @records.length > warn_on_records_fetched_greater_than
+ logger.warn "Query fetched #{@records.size} #{@klass} records: #{QueryRegistry.queries.join(";")}"
+ end
+ end
+ end
+ end
+
+ ActiveSupport::Notifications.subscribe("sql.active_record") do |*args|
+ payload = args.last
+
+ QueryRegistry.queries << payload[:sql]
+ end
+
+ class QueryRegistry # :nodoc:
+ extend ActiveSupport::PerThreadRegistry
+
+ attr_accessor :queries
+
+ def initialize
+ reset
+ end
+
+ def reset
+ @queries = []
+ end
+ end
+ end
+ end
+end
+
+ActiveRecord::Relation.prepend ActiveRecord::Relation::RecordFetchWarning
